  • The founder of Evergreen Refreshments, Avanti Markets and more, likes to say that if you are not growing, you are coasting, and if you are coasting, you are probably going downhill.

    There is no coasting for Jim Brinton. Even after selling Avanti to 365 Retail Markets, Brinton loves to see his businesses grow. It clearly drives him.

    In this episode of Automatic Merchandiser’s Vending & OCS Nation, the podcast for the convenience services industry, it’s Part II of podcast host Bob Tullio’s interview with Jim Brinton.

    Brinton is a humble man, but he is proud of the success he has achieved through hard work, innovation and risk taking. He talks about the importance of keeping the micro market concept fresh, the key people who have helped him succeed, critical advice for new operators, his outlook for 2025 and of course, his secret sauce recipe – a work in progress.
